10-28-02 SIP System Information Set-
up – Host Name
48 characters maximum
Default not assigned
Select SIP Profile 1-6.
Define the Host name. This informa-
tion is generally provided by the SIP
carrier.
10-28-03 SIP System Information Set-
up – Transport Protocol
0 = UDP
1 = TCP
2 = TLS
Default = 0
Select SIP Profile 1-6.
Define the Transport type. This option
will always be set to UDP.
10-28-05 SIP System Information Set-
up – Domain Assignment
0 = IP Address
1 = Domain Name
Default = 0
Select SIP Profile 1-6.
Define the Domain Assignment. This
entry is determined by what informa-
tion the SIP carrier provides. If the SIP
carrier provides a server name:
SIPconnect-sca@L0.cbeyond.net
the domain would be:
@L0.cbeyond.net
and the host name would be:
SIPconnect-sca.

10-68-01 IP Trunk Availability – Trunk
Type
0 = None
1 = SIP
2 = H.323
3 = Reserved
Assign the trunk type as (1) SIP.
10-68-02 IP Trunk Availability – Start
Port
0~128 Assign the Start Port for your SIP
trunks.
10-68-03 IP Trunk Availability – Num-
ber of Port
0~128 Assign the number of SIP port trunks.
14-18-05 IP Trunk Data Setup – SIP
Profile (SIP Only)
1 = Profile 1
2 = Profile 2
3 = Profile 3
4 = Profile 4
5 = Profile 5
6 = Profile 6
Default = 1
Define the SIP profile for each SIP
trunk.
